Surfers take to the water in the late afternoon at First Street in Virginia Beach after Tropical Storm Hanna. (L. Todd Spencer | The Virginian-Pilot)



Tropical Storm Hanna passed through the Outer Banks of North Carolina and the Hampton Roads region on Saturday, leaving a stiff breeze and rough surf behind.
